stakwork / sphinx-tribes

Backend for sphinx tribes and bounties. The bounty platform pays out in bitcoin. Sign up with Sphinx Chat, complete a bounty, and earn bitcoin! Go to our website for available bounties.
https://community.sphinx.chat/bounties
33 stars 60 forks source link

Remove assigning to self functionality #918

Closed ecurrencyhodler closed 10 months ago

ecurrencyhodler commented 11 months ago

After several user interviews, allowing a hunter to assign a bounty to themselves has created confusion. The two most recent ones are with Steven Rooke and also Ekep.

From a hunter's perspective:

  1. They believe that once they assign a bounty to themselves they can start working on the issue. This may not be the case because the provider may have someone else in mind or isn't even getting notified that the bounty has been taken.
  2. They also assume they can mark the bounty as completed or even pay the bounty out themselves since they were able to assign the bounty.

From a bounty providers perspective:

  1. They may not be aware a bounty has been assigned to a hunter and may have someone else in mind.
  2. It also takes away the opportunity for the provider and hunter to communicate in the beginning of this process. We've seen that the greatest chance for success for bounties is for these two parties to communicate in some shape or form during this process.

In light of this we should remove this feature. How we remove it will need to be scoped out.

Marvel-Ib commented 11 months ago

@ecurrencyhodler
https://github.com/stakwork/sphinx-tribes/pull/921